Description

Running obliquely across the anterolateral neck, the omohyoid appears as a paired infrahyoid (strap) muscle with an inferior belly arising from the superior border of the scapula near the suprascapular notch, an intermediate tendon tethered by a fascial sling to the clavicle and first rib, and a superior belly inserting on the inferior border of the hyoid bone. In the male neck it lies deep to the sternocleidomastoid, crossing the carotid triangle so that its superior belly passes anterior to the internal jugular vein and lateral to the laryngeal framework, while remaining superficial to deeper prevertebral structures. Adjacent strap muscles such as sternohyoid and sternothyroid sit more medially, forming the familiar layered anterior cervical wall beneath the mandible and above the manubrium and clavicles. Spatial relationships are clear. Clinically, this muscle matters because surgeons use the omohyoid as a practical landmark during cervical lymph node dissection, where its course helps orient levels III and IV along the internal jugular vein and carotid sheath. The intermediate tendon and its fascial sling can obscure or tether the internal jugular vein during venous exposure, and the superior belly is commonly divided in neck dissections to improve access while preserving nearby ansa cervicalis branches. Rarely, segmental dysfunction can present as omohyoid syndrome, producing a transient lateral neck mass that appears during swallowing due to abnormal tendon motion.
